Transaction 21ddee8ee757d609345afa7b093cc931055db50da1dcb6716ac2da4954a575ce
1 Input
1 Output
-
21ddee8ee757d609345afa7b093cc931055db50da1dcb6716ac2da4954a575ce:0
- value
- 152820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 806bcd3e92a9217ff7458ab873599f17ddec54d7 OP_EQUAL
- address
- 3DQ3ZJ1CYfPgwQzNRZsbqGbsvb2GL38mjJ